I would like to ask you about SOLID principles in Laravel, actually it's question about single responsibility principle.
Let's assume I have ExcelController class where I import users to database. I also have UserController where I have createUser method. The problem is that ExcelController cannot extend from UserController, because it already extends from Controller. So in this case should I create UserTrait and there put the createUser method?
What's the best approach?